There are now two different programs that can allow you to get Flex Builder for free. There has a been a program around for a while now that allows students, faculty, or anyone with a student ID to get a serial number for free. While at the Web 2.0 Expo this week I was surprised that nobody seemed to have heard of it. Just go to freeriatools.adobe.com and submit a scanned copy of your ID. If you are not associated with an educational institution or do not find yourself unemployed (thankfully) but you still want to learn how to create Flex projects (MXML+AS3 authoring) then go download the free open-source tool FlashDevelop at…
http://www.flashdevelop.org/community/viewtopic.php?f=11&t=4374
(note: You have to be running Windows on a PC or in something like parallels on a mac to install this.)
At the minimum you can start going through the Adobe tutorials (as well as Lees tutorials here) and start tooling up!
